@carolyberda-0 It's been a year since I signed up for MP but from what I recall the microdeposits were not on your part. The microdeposits were from eBay, which would make a small deposit of less than one dollar to your account. It would be a way for them to prove your checking account was set up correctly to begin receiving deposits from your sales.
It sounds to me from what you have written that this is what the intention is, not for you to make deposits yourself. Once you see these microdeposits in your account then you were supposed to click on something acknowledging it and then your checking account would finally be verified.

The only way I could get the micro-deposit amounts into the verify deposit boxes was to open up Excel, enter the deposit amounts in their own cells, then copy and paste them into the Ebay verify boxes. Not sure why it wouldn't let you just type into the boxes in Ebay, very frustrating but glad I could figure out this simple work around.
